Archive vault

Vault allows user to keep the video recording in a long-term archive mode for many years. User can request the archived recording to be extracted. Depends on license, archive vault data will be extracted in 12 hours and instant vault data can be extracted immediately. The email notification and download link will be send to user when it is ready.

Note: recording data will move to archive vault after the cloud recording dates, which is 7 or 31 days depends on the cloud recording license.

Select the camera and date range will list all archived recording and events by date. There are several actions can be made in this page:

  • REQUEST DOWNLOAD: Click on the recording bar to select time and click the   download icon.
  • VIEW EVENTS: Click on the event bar to select time and click the   event icon.
  • DELETE ARCHIVE: Select the date and click the   delete icon.
  • EXTEND ARCHIVE: Select the date and click on the   extend license icon.

User can extend the archive expire date for the selected date.

  • The expire date can be extended up to 5 years at each time.
  • Each V-EXT license can be used 366 times. Extend one day of vault recording data for one year consider as a single use.

Note: The V-EXT license must match the event recording (ER) or constant recording (CR) type. The extend license will only show the appropriate license type.

Select the time duration and click on the request download icon.

Select time and click on the event icon to review the event snapshots. User can also request video footage of the event via the download icon here.

User will receive an email with download link when it is ready.
